MacFuse for Mac

MacFuse for Mac 2.0.3.2

Mac / Google Mac Developer Playground / 11683 / Full specifikation
Beskrivning

MacFuse för Mac: Ett revolutionerande filsystemimplementeringsverktyg

Om du är en utvecklare eller en avancerad användare vet du hur viktigt det är att ha tillgång till rätt verktyg. Ett av de mest kritiska verktygen för alla utvecklare är ett filsystemimplementeringsverktyg som kan hjälpa dem att skapa fullt fungerande filsystem i program för användarutrymme. Det är där MacFuse kommer in.

MacFuse är ett program med öppen källkod som implementerar en mekanism som gör det möjligt att implementera ett fullt fungerande filsystem i ett användarutrymmesprogram på Mac OS X (10.4 och högre). Den syftar till att vara API-kompatibel med FUSE-mekanismen (File-system in USErspace) som har sitt ursprung i Linux. Därför blir många befintliga FUSE-filsystem lättanvända på Mac OS X.

Som sagt, MacFUSE har många användar- och utvecklarsynliga gränssnitt som är specifika för Mac OS X. Kärnan i MacFUSE finns i en dynamiskt laddningsbar kärntillägg.

Vad gör MacFuse så speciell?

MacFuse erbjuder flera unika funktioner och fördelar jämfört med andra liknande verktyg som finns tillgängliga idag:

1. Lätt att använda gränssnitt: Med sitt intuitiva gränssnitt kan även nybörjare snabbt komma igång med att skapa sina egna anpassade filsystem.

2. Kompatibilitet: Som nämnts tidigare är en av de största fördelarna med att använda MacFuse dess kompatibilitet med befintliga FUSE-baserade filsystem från Linux.

3. Flexibilitet: Med stöd för flera programmeringsspråk som C++, Objective-C, Python, Ruby och mer; utvecklare kan välja önskat språk när de skapar anpassade filsystem.

4. Säkerhet: Med inbyggda säkerhetsfunktioner som sandboxing och kodsignering; användare kan vara säkra på att veta att deras data förblir säkra när de använder anpassade filsystem skapade med detta verktyg.

5. Gemenskapsstöd med öppen källkod: Att vara ett projekt med öppen källkod betyder att det alltid finns någon som arbetar med att förbättra eller lägga till nya funktioner till detta programvaruverktyg.

Hur fungerar det?

Kärnan i programvaran ligger i dess dynamiskt laddningsbara kärntillägg som tillhandahåller en API-kompatibel implementering av FUSE för macOS operativsystem version 10.4 och högre.

Detta tillåter utvecklare att skapa anpassade filsystem genom att skriva kod mot detta API utan att behöva oroa sig för detaljer på låg nivå som blockallokering eller diskformatering.

När de väl har skapats visas dessa filsystem precis som alla andra monterade volymer i Finder, vilket ger användarna enkel åtkomst.

Vem kan dra nytta av att använda det här verktyget?

Utvecklare som behöver skräddarsydda lösningar för att hantera filer kommer att finna detta verktyg särskilt användbart.

Det ger dem fullständig kontroll över hur filer lagras och nås samtidigt som de tillhandahåller alla nödvändiga API:er som krävs av macOS.

Power-användare som vill ha mer kontroll över hur de hanterar sina filer kommer också att tycka att detta verktyg är fördelaktigt.

Slutsats

Sammanfattningsvis, om du letar efter en lättanvänd men ändå kraftfull lösning för att implementera fullt fungerande filsystem i dina applikationer behöver du inte leta längre än MacFuse.

Med dess kompatibilitet med befintliga Linux-baserade FUSE-implementationer tillsammans med stöd för flera programmeringsspråk; den erbjuder oöverträffad flexibilitet jämfört med andra liknande verktyg som finns tillgängliga idag.

Så varför vänta? Ladda ner ditt exemplar idag!

Full specifikation
Utgivare Google Mac Developer Playground
Utgivarens webbplats http://code.google/com/mac
Utgivningsdatum 2008-12-19
Datum tillagt 2008-12-19
Kategori Utvecklarverktyg
Underkategori Komponenter och bibliotek
Version 2.0.3.2
Os krav Mac OS X 10.4 Intel/PPC, Mac OS X 10.5 Intel/PPC
Krav None
Pris Free
Nedladdningar per vecka 1
Totalt antal nedladdningar 11683

Comments:

Mest populär